INTERNAL MEMO — Finance Team Only

Re: Term Sheet from Caldrey Systems

Caldrey's revised term sheet arrived Tuesday. Key points: a three-year supply commitment, volume rebates tiered at 8% and 12%, and an exclusivity clause covering the Velmora product line. Lena Harwick has flagged the exclusivity language as potentially restrictive given our pipeline with other partners. Please model cash impact under both tiers before Friday's review. Our position going into negotiations is noted below.

board note of kahag-baguf: The finance team signed off on a budget of $419.2 million for Project Gorvan.

## Tuning

Gating for Bramblefort canaries is intentionally conservative: a canary only advances when error-rate, latency, and saturation checks all pass for the full observation window. Loosening any single threshold without adjusting the window invites false promotions, so change them together and note it in the sync minutes. The current gating constants are listed here.

tuning table, kagag-yahip:
RATE_LIMITS = {
    "druath": 1,
    "wenwyn": 5,
    "ulaael": 2,
    "holath": 5,
}

Subject: Memtrace cut-over complete

Team,

Cut-over to Memtrace v2 for GPU memory profiling finished last night. Old v1 agents are disabled; any tickets referencing v1 dashboards should be closed as resolved-by-migration. Sampling overhead is now under 2% and allocation traces include kernel names. Known gap: profiles older than 30 days were not migrated. Point customers at the v2 docs for setup questions. For reference when troubleshooting, the agent now runs with the following configuration.

settings of bagaf-bawip:
[aldax]
port = 5000
region = south-4
host = aldax.brasklabs.corp
team = brivan
timeout_ms = 2000
retries = 2

## Account Recovery: Export Service (Timezone Handling)

If a customer reports report exports in the wrong timezone, first verify the Clockmere service account hasn't been locked — repeated zone-lookup failures trip its lockout. Confirm the tenant's zone setting in the Harrowfield admin panel, then initiate recovery for the service account. The recovery flow will prompt for the passphrase, which is:

strongbox words: druvan-lamys-eliius-jorax-istox-soreth-ulays-gilix-ralix-oliiel-norwyn-casvan-praius